What is base station energy consumption index (ECI)?

Brief description about components of the base station Energy Consumption Index (ECI)—It represents the efficiency of BS power utilization. The lower value of ECI means greater EE as mentioned in Eq. 6 below. Its unit is J/bit.

What is intelligent energy management scheme?

An intelligent energy management scheme is shown which reduces coverage when battery back-up drops below a certain threshold. How can multi-cell cooperation optimize BS' energy consumption?

Scheduling of cell sizes, like dividing a macro cell into micro cells, or shutting down micro cells by extending coverage (cell zooming) with macro cell when traffic is low, is another way of multi-cell cooperation to optimize BS' energy usage ( Le et al., 2011 ).

Does small cell deployment increase energy-delay?

Small cell deployment normally results in greater EE, but as the density of small cells increases, this gain saturates. Thus, an optimized combination of sleeping parameters and service rate could be obtained to generate the optimal values of the energy-delay trade-off.
